Jhikri is a Rural village located in Dinhata-ii Tehsil of Cooch-behar District in West-bengal.
According to Census 2011, the total population of Jhikri is 207, comprising 103 males and 104 females.
Jhikri village comprises 55 households as per Census 2011 data.
The literacy rate in Jhikri is 53.6%. Among the literate population of 97, there are 56 literate males and 41 literate females.
The sex ratio in Jhikri is 1010 females per 1000 males. The village has 103 males and 104 females.

The total number of workers in Jhikri is 94, with 92 main workers and 2 marginal workers.
In Jhikri, there are 8 people belonging to Scheduled Castes and 0 people belonging to Scheduled Tribes as per Census 2011.
Jhikri is located in West-bengal state, Cooch-behar district, and falls under Dinhata-ii Tehsil. The village's Census 2011 code is 308693 and LGD code is 308693.
